scathe/skeið/ v. & n.●v. tr. 1 poet. injure esp. by blasting or withering [诗]伤害;损害(尤指使之枯萎) 2 (as 作 scathing adj.) witheringly scornful 痛斥;严厉斥责 scathing sarcasm 辛辣的讽刺 3 (with neg. 与否定词连用) do the least harm to (cf. 参见 UNSCATHED) 伤害极小 shall not be scathed 将不会受到伤害 ●n. (usu. with neg. 通常与否定词连用) archaic harm; injury [古义]损害;伤害 without scathe 无伤害;无损伤 □ scatheless predic. adj.□ scathingly adv.[the verb Middle English from Old Norse skatha = Old English sceathian: the noun Old English from Old Norse skathi = Old English sceatha ‘malefactor, injury’, from Germanic] |
